  • Patent number: 4872340
    Abstract: A psychrometer having transducers producing two electrical signals respectively representing dry bulb temperature and wet bulb temperature, and an electrical circuit operating to derive a signal representing relative humidity in accordance with the formula: ##EQU1## where RH is the relative humidityt is the dry bulb temperaturet' is the web bulb temperature and.alpha.,.beta.,.gamma.,.alpha.',.beta.', and .gamma.' are constants.The constants are chosen to give accurate results over the desired operating range of the psychrometer.
